Biden unveils national coronavirus response strategy as cases surge across the country
On his first full day in office, President Biden unveiled his administration’s National Strategy for the COVID-19 Response and Pandemic Preparedness. It includes plans to vaccinate 100 million people in 100 days and authorizes the Defense Production Act to ramp up vaccine and PPE production. Biden enters office with one of the worst economies in U.S. history
More than 1.3 million people in the United States applied for unemployment aid last week, the final full week of data for the Trump administration.
